In a recent survey by Agency directory DesignRush, Fort Collins is ranked seventh with a remote working suitability index of 70.4. Cheap fiber internet in Colorado, at an average of $71.88 per month for 300mbps download speed fiber plans, and a high percentage of remote workers, at 15.4%, see Fort Collins score well. Larimer County Dedicates Fallen Firefighter Memorial
Larimer County Department of Natural Resources dedicated a Fallen Firefighter Memorial in August at Hermit Park Open Space (HPOS) in Estes Park. The permanent memorial honors five aerial firefighters who lost their lives fighting Colorado wildfires.
